Grammy-nominated artist Valerie June visits Gettysburg community in March

Gettysburg College will host Grammy-nominated artist and performer Valerie June for an on-campus residency March 25-27.  During this event she will explore Black country music and the art of cultivating community through a series of workshops, meetings with students, and class collaborations. June will culminate the residency with a public concert at 7:30 p.m. on March 27 at Gettysburg College’s Majestic Theater.

Hailed by the New York Times as one of America’s “most intriguing, fully formed new talents,” June is a musician, singer, songwriter, poet, illustrator, actor, certified yoga and mindfulness meditation instructor, and author.  Furthermore, June has collaborated and shared the stage with world-renowned artists including Norah Jones, Meshell Ndegeocello, Dave Matthews, Elvis Costello, and Willie Nelson.

She visits as the 2025 featured artist for the Ann McIlhenny Harward Interdisciplinary Program for Culture and Music at Gettysburg College, which is made possible by the Endeavor Foundation and sponsored by Gettysburg College’s Office of the Provost.
